[C]arefully designed, community engaged, multipronged interventions that target social norms underpinning GBV and catalyse community-led mobilisation efforts may over time change harmful norms and foster norms that promote gender equality
Women and girls are vulnerable to violence across their lifespan, especially during conflict and other humanitarian emergencies. Often, they do not disclose gender-based violence (GBV) to healthcare and other service providers because of social norms that blame the woman or girl for the assault, norms that prioritise protecting family honour over safety of the survivor and community, and institutional acceptance of GBV as a normal and expected part of displacement and conflict. 2,143: According to the Health ministry, there are a total of 2,143 children affected by the epidemic in Northern Uganda with Pader District having 806, Kitgum 544, Lamwo 339, Gulu 58, and Lira with 13 cases.
The patients are unable to defend themselves due to their condition.

At least 144 girls suffering from Nodding Syndrome are allegedly being taken advantage of, and sexually abused.
Information this newspaper has accessed indicates that the girls have given birth to 203 children after they fell victim to defilement, rape, and other forms of sexual harassment in Kitgum District since 2015. ....
